Popular Property Types in Hurghada

Flats and Apartments

Apartments are the widely preferred property type in Hurghada, ranging from small apartments to luxury top-floor apartments with stunning ocean vistas. Many modern developments include high-end services like fitness areas, pools, and 24/7 security, making them ideal for personal use and rental investment. Areas such as Hurghada’s downtown areas are particularly popular due to their central locations and lively promenades.

Villas

For buyers seeking extra privacy, villas in Hurghada provide an exclusive opportunity. Many villas are situated in exclusive gated communities like Makadi Bay and Sahl Hasheesh, and come with spacious gardens, private pools, and panoramic sea views. Villas are perfect for those seeking luxury and comfort or investors targeting the premium segment.

Houses

Besides apartments and villas, independent houses are also available in quieter residential neighborhoods. These homes are great for long-term residence and offer a good balance between value and space. The demand for houses is growing due to the expanding expat community settling in Hurghada.

Important Factors When Buying in Hurghada

Legal Considerations

Purchasing real estate in Egypt is subject to specific legal requirements. Foreign buyers may to own property in Hurghada, but it’s crucial to work with a qualified real estate agent and legal advisor to ensure all paperwork and legalities are in order.

Choosing the Right Location

Location significantly impacts price and yield. Popular areas include Dahar, El Mamsha, and luxury resorts around Makadi Bay and El Gouna. Consider your purpose, whether for generating rent, vacationing, or full-time living.

Construction Quality and Amenities

Always assess the build quality and facilities. Modern residential complexes often provide security services, pools, parking, and convenient access to shops, schools, and hospitals.

Rental Potential

Many buyers invest with rental in mind. Evaluating income potential and tourist seasons is crucial. Employing a professional property manager can maximize returns and reduce hassle.

Trends in Hurghada’s Real Estate Market

In recent years, there has been a rising trend in foreign investment in Hurghada. The city’s infrastructure continues to improve with new roads, airport expansion, and tourist facilities, attracting not just tourists but also new residents and real estate buyers.

Interest in eco-friendly and upscale homes is growing, leading developers to build luxury developments with environmentally conscious features and exclusive facilities. This signals a broadening market offering diverse Apartments.
